1.6% OD difference front/rear X-Drive ?

Can I run tires with a 1.6% difference in OD front to rear with X-Drive?

I have (2) 245/40ZR17 Hankook Ventus Z214 tires mounted on 17x8.5" corvette wheels that I've done a fit up on my 335xi coupe using wheel spacers. Those tires have an OD of 24.6".

I also have (2) 275/35ZR18 Hankook Ventus Z214 tires mounted on 18x9.5" corvette wheels. These physically fit on the 335xi with wheel spacers, but I can't run them because their 25.5" OD doesn't match the 24.6" OD very well and it would cause huge issues with traction control / ABS.

I could just buy (2) more 245/40ZR17 Hankook Ventus Z214 tires and (2) more 17x8.5" corvette wheels, but that's pretty spendy.

I could also buy (2) 17x7.5" X5 wheels and (2) 225/45ZR17 Hankook Ventus Z214 tires relatively cheap. The OD on these is 24.9". This is 1.2% larger than the 245/40ZR17. Will that cause problems with the traction control / ABS?

I could also buy (2) 18x7.5" wheels and (2) 225/40ZR18 Hankook Ventus Z214 tires relatively cheap. The OD on these is 25.0". This is 1.6% larger than the 245/40ZR17. Will that cause problems with the traction control / ABS?

No you can't. The maximum diameter difference for Xdrive is 1%.

Quote:
Originally Posted by MonacoBlueE90
No you can't. The maximum diameter difference for Xdrive is 1%.
This is the general rule of thumb. Staggered OEM wheels from the factory typically have 0.5% difference. 1.5% is way too much and will put added strain on the drivetrain
